Cover Crops: Mulches That Are Cheap, "Living". If you need to mulch a large garden in fall, and you don't have enough leaf or newspaper mulch for the job, seed the area with cover crops—live plants that are sometimes called "living mulches." Cover crops are an alternative to mulching with bark, leaves, or other conventional mulches to protect.

Author Kate Turner Horticulturalist Where to use decorative bark Decorative bark is mostly used to cover bare soil areas in flower beds and borders and to create simple, naturalistic pathways. This provides a clean visual background that will make your plants and flowers shine through, finishing off your garden in style.

Cocoa Shell Bark: Bark or mulch made from cocoa shells contains the same substances as found in chocolate and can be highly toxic to dogs and cats. The Ugly Mulch. Cone of Shame: This is when mulch is piled around trees and plant stems to make a cone. It smothers the plant, looks horrible, and actually brings water away from the plant.

A 1990 study that rated 15 organic mulches found that wood chips came in the top of three important categories: Moisture retention - Covering the soil with 2 inches (5 cm.) of wood mulch slows moisture evaporation from the soil. Temperature moderation - Wood chips block the sun and help keep the soil cool. Weed control - Weeds have.

Including plants with attractive winter bark in your garden means that when the rest of your space is stripped bare of leaves and flowers, there's something else that can take center stage. The twiggy outlines and extraordinary colors and textures of stunning stems and beautiful bark catches the eye and creates a gorgeous focal point.
